Saudi National Bank  (SAU:1180) Net Margin % Explanation

Although Net Income and Earnings-per-Share (EPS) are the most widely used parameter in measuring a company's profitability and valuation, it is the least reliable. The reason is that reported earnings can be manipulated easily by adjusting any numbers such as Depreciation, Depletion and Amotorization and non-recurring items.

But the long term trend of the net margin is a good indicator of the competitiveness and health of the business.

Saudi National Bank Net Margin % Calculation

Net margin - also known as net profit margin is the ratio of Net Income divided by net sales or Revenue, usually presented in percent.

Saudi National Bank's Net Margin for the fiscal year that ended in Dec. 2025 is calculated as

Net Margin=Net Income (A: Dec. 2025 )/Revenue (A: Dec. 2025 )
=25013.279/40843.879
=61.24 %

Saudi National Bank's Net Margin for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as

Net Margin=Net Income (Q: Mar. 2026 )/Revenue (Q: Mar. 2026 )
=6422.942/10192.915
=63.01 %

Saudi National Bank Business Description

Address King Fahd Road, Unit No. 778, The Saudi National Bank Tower, 3208 - Al Aqeeq District, King Abdullah Financial District, Riyadh, SAU, 13519 - 6676
Saudi National Bank is a financial institution in Saudi Arabia. It provides a range of banking and investment management services. The company also provides non-special commission based banking products in compliance with Shariah rules. It has four reportable segments: Retail, Wholesale, Capital Market, and International. The majority of the company's revenue is derived from the Wholesale segment, which provides banking services including all conventional credit-related products as well as financing products to small sized businesses, medium and large establishments and companies. Geographically, it has a presence in the Kingdom of Saudi Arabia, GCC and Middle East, Europe, Turkey, North America and Other countries.
